How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 94040?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 94040 Studio Apartments | $3,363 | $1,708 | $8,116 |
| 94040 1 Bedroom Apartments | $4,012 | $1,185 | $9,151 |
| 94040 2 Bedroom Apartments | $5,264 | $2,995 | $25,123 |
| 94040 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,596 | $3,840 | $7,673 |
